Coaching Strategies for Metabolic HealthMetabolic health significantly affects overall well-being. It determines how our bodies convert food into energy. When metabolic health declines, health issues arise. As a coach, you can help clients enhance their metabolic health. Here are effective strategies for guiding them.

Understand the Fundamentals of Metabolism

Before coaching, understand the basics of metabolism. Metabolism includes all chemical processes in the body. These processes break down food and utilize energy. A well-functioning metabolism supports weight management and energy levels.

Identify Metabolic Health Indicators

Help clients identify key indicators of metabolic health. These include body mass index (BMI), waist circumference, and blood sugar levels. Regular assessments provide insight into their metabolic status. Encourage clients to track these metrics. This helps them see progress and stay motivated.

Educate About Nutrition

Nutrition significantly impacts metabolic health. Teach clients about macronutrients: carbohydrates, proteins, and fats. Help them understand how each nutrient affects metabolism. For example, protein increases the thermic effect of food. Clients burn more calories digesting protein than fats or carbohydrates.Encourage clients to focus on whole foods. Whole foods provide essential vitamins, minerals, and fiber. They stabilize blood sugar levels and support metabolic processes. Suggest adding more f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ins to their diets.

Promote Regular Physical Activity

Physical activity greatly enhances metabolic health. Encourage clients to find enjoyable activities. Whether dancing, running, or practicing yoga, enjoyment boosts adherence.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ise weekly.

Strength Training Matters

Incorporate strength training into your coaching. Muscle mass burns more calories than fat at rest. Therefore, building muscle improves metabolic rate. Recommend strength training exercises at least twice a week.Help clients set realistic goals. For instance, they might aim to lift a specific weight or complete a certain number of repetitions. Celebrate their progress, regardless of size. This fosters a positive mindset and maintains engagement.

Encourage Consistency Over Intensity

Clients often seek quick results. Remind them that consistency is essential. Encourage the development of a sustainable routine. Short, consistent workouts often outperform sporadic intense sessions.Help clients set achievable goals. They can start with 10-15 minutes of activity daily. Gradually, they can increase duration and intensity. This approach builds confidence and assures long-term success.

Address Lifestyle Factors

Lifestyle factors greatly impact metabolic health. Sleep, stress management, and hydration are crucial areas to address.

Emphasize the Importance of Sleep

Sleep deprivation disrupts metabolic function. Encourage clients to prioritize quality sleep. Aim for 7-9 hours of uninterrupted sleep nightly. Suggest creating a relaxing bedtime routine. This may include reading, meditation, or reducing screen time.

Manage Stress Effectively

Chronic stress leads to hormonal imbalances. These imbalances negatively affect metabolism. Teach clients stress management techniques like mindfulness and deep breathing. Encourage regular breaks throughout the day. Taking breaks can help lower stress levels.

Hydration Matters

Proper hydration supports metabolic processes. Encourage clients to drink water regularly. Suggest aiming for at least eight 8-ounce glasses daily. Remind them that hydration needs vary based on activity level and climate.

Benefits of Improving Metabolic Health

Enhancing metabolic health offers numerous benefits. Improved energy levels stand out as a significant advantage. Clients will feel more energized and ready for daily tasks.Additionally, better metabolic health aids weight management. Clients can achieve weight loss or maintenance goals more effectively. They may also experience improved mood and cognitive function. These benefits contribute to a higher quality of life.Furthermore, enhancing metabolic health reduces chronic disease risk. Conditions like diabetes, heart disease, and obesity can decline through lifestyle changes. As clients adopt healthier habits, they invest in long-term health.

Conclusion

Coaching clients towards better metabolic health requires a comprehensive approach. Start by educating them about metabolism and its indicators. Promote a balanced diet rich in whole foods. Encourage regular physical activity, emphasizing strength training and consistency. Address lifestyle factors such as sleep, stress, and hydration.By implementing these strategies, you empower clients to take control of their metabolic health. The journey may present challenges, but the benefits are worth the effort. As clients improve their metabolic health, they enhance overall well-being, leading to a happier, healthier life.

FAQ

What is metabolic health?

Metabolic health refers to how effectively our bodies convert food into energy through various chemical processes. A well-functioning metabolism is crucial for maintaining weight and energy levels. When metabolic health declines, it can lead to various health issues.

How can nutrition impact metabolic health?

Nutrition plays a significant role in metabolic health by influencing how the body processes different macronutrients. Educating clients about carbohydrates, proteins, and fats helps them understand their effects on metabolism. Focusing on whole foods can stabilize blood sugar levels and support metabolic processes.

Why is physical activity important for metabolic health?

Physical activity enhances metabolic health by promoting energy expenditure and improving muscle mass. Engaging in enjoyable activities increases adherence to exercise routines. Regular physical activity, especially strength training, can boost metabolic rate and overall well-being.
